Transaction 2dc7671915ddd7998aef1d19697e19feae2321ceb8150b48bbab0859e9363f0b
1 Input
1 Output
-
2dc7671915ddd7998aef1d19697e19feae2321ceb8150b48bbab0859e9363f0b:0
- value
- 59887333
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c5a89256f2c02d2e08536f063e6a104222057ae7 OP_EQUAL
- address
- 3Ki8ytzMEe6DREuNFixJvF1R86vbvgd8DG